## Ticket FW-2291: Beta channel serves stale firmware

Devices on the Quillbrook beta channel receive build 4.2.0 instead of 4.3.1.

Steps:
1. Enroll a Quillbrook H2 unit in beta.
2. Trigger a manual update check.
3. Observe build 4.2.0 offered.

To reproduce via the channel API, call the manifest endpoint authenticated with the token below.

bearer token for yagef-yahaf: eyJhbGciOiJIUzI1NiIsInR5cCI6IkpXVCJ9.eyJzdWIiOiIjTGyX4q1qSIn0.o7LtVLNaptGl

**Q: My plugin's CSV import wizard step keeps failing validation — what gives?**

A: Nine times out of ten, the Tablewright wizard is rejecting your column-mapping manifest because it was signed against the old schema. Re-run the manifest signer bundled with the SDK and resubmit. If the signer itself complains that its local keystore is sealed (common after an SDK upgrade), you'll need to unseal it once before signing works again. Use the recovery passphrase provided immediately below.

strongbox words: druvan-lamys-eliius-jorax-istox-soreth-ulays-gilix-ralix-oliiel-norwyn-casvan-praius

Hey Tomas, welcome to the Sproutly on-call rotation! Quick heads up: the watering scheduler sometimes double-fires after a daylight-saving shift, so if you get flooded-planter complaints, check the cron offsets first. Restarting the scheduler pod clears it 90% of the time. Everything else — escalation steps, dashboards, known quirks — is collected on the on-call page.

dashboard of yagep-tajop = https://jira.tolvaqsys.internal/browse/pages/pages/browse

MEMO — Receiving, Dunmarsh Depot

Replacement lock for the records safe ships today from Keldway Security. One crate, banded, marked FRAGILE MECHANISM. Do not sign until seals are verified. Keep the crate in the cage until the locksmith from Keldway attends Tuesday. No staff are to attempt installation. The courier requires verification at the door; follow the hand-over instruction stated immediately below.

courier memo of yajef-bajep: the frawyn jordor courier leaves the norwyn ledger at gate 2781 under passcode 330769